The colon is used: after the expressions the following or as follows but NOT after for example, including, such as, or that is.
You should use a comma before including if youre using the word including to introduce a non-restrictive clause or phrase. In other words, you should use a comma if you could remove the phrase that begins with including without completely changing the sentence.
As mentioned above, when you are listing three or more items, commas should separate each element of the list. However, the final commathe one that comes before the andis optional. This comma is called the serial comma or the Oxford comma. Whether or not you use the serial comma is a style choice.
Use commas after introductory a) clauses, b) phrases, or c) words that come before the main clause. Example: In the beginning, there was light. Use a pair of commas in the middle of a sentence to set off clauses, phrases, and words that are not essential to the meaning of the sentence.
Commas (Eight Basic Uses) Use a comma to separate independent clauses. Use a comma after an introductory clause or phrase. Use a comma between all items in a series. Use commas to set off nonrestrictive clauses. Use a comma to set off appositives. Use a comma to indicate direct address. Use commas to set off direct quotations.
5. Use a comma before a quotation when an introductory phrase with a word like say or reply precedes the quotation. Wilbur says, Its not often that someone comes along who is a true friend and a good writer (White 184).
When an ampersand is used instead of the word and (as in company names), the serial comma is omitted: Winken, Blinken Nod is a purveyor of nightwear, notes the Chicago Manual of Style.
